nixos/activation: use eval-config's system argument for nesting
This avoids a possible surprise if the user is using `nixpkgs.system` and `nesting.children`. `nesting.children` is expected to ignore all parent configuration so we shouldn't propagate the user-facing option `nixpkgs.system`. To avoid doing so, we introduce a new internal option for holding the value passed to eval-config.nix, and use that when recursing for nesting.
